Wisbech make three signings including the return of Danny Draper




Three more players have agreed to join the Fenmen for the forthcoming season.

Forward Ryan Pearson (28) joins from Swaffham Town, midfielder Andre Williams (20) makes the switch from Peterborough Sports and midfielder Danny Draper (22) returns after a spell at Bedford Town.

Draper impressed in a spell at the club last season, scoring four goals in 13 games, and manager Brett Whaley said: "The club got a sight of what a talented player Danny is last season, and I’m delighted to have him back. He scores and creates goals and could be a very important player for us this season.”

On Pearson, Whaley added: "He is a player who has always impressed when I’ve faced him and he has done really well so far in pre-season. He has pace that we have been looking to add and has consistently scored goals over the last few seasons.”

And concerning Williams: "Andre has played at this level and is now ready to settle at a club after a difficult 2019-20 season. So much talent and I think this is the right place for him to show his potential.”
